SCOPE AND OBJECTIVES

The International Workshop on Machine Learning, Pattern Recognition and Applications aims to bring together researchers in the fields of Machine Learning and Pattern Recognition. The workshop will address recent advances in theory, methodologies and various related applications. It is meant to promote the advancement, discussion and presentation of new research and development in the areas of machine learning, pattern recognition and applications.
